Vermont Energy Investment Corp.
Vermont Energy Investment Corp.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services Vermont Energy Investment Corp. provides energy efficiency services. Its services include: consumer engagement, energy planning, evaluation, measurement & verification, finance & funding approaches, policy & regulatory support and program review, design & implementation. Dc Green Bank
Dc Green Bank Finance/Rental/LeasingFinance DC Green Bank was established in 2018 by the DC Mayor Muriel Bowser and the D.C. Council to accelerate the clean economy by leveraging private investment, removing up-front costs, and increasing the efficiency of public dollars. DC Green Bank develops innovative financial solutions to support district businesses, organizations, and residents in the journey to a cleaner future. The private company is based in Washington. The company's goal is to reduce greenhouse gas emissions by 50% by 2032 and grow the clean economy with a focus on inclusive prosperity. The company invests in solar energy systems, energy-efficient buildings, green infrastructure, and transportation electrification in line with its values of sustainability, clean economy, and inclusive prosperity.
